E-bikes typically weigh between 20 and 25 kilograms (44–55 pounds), depending on type and components. Ultra-light racing models can weigh under 10 kg, while heavy-duty cargo e-bikes may reach 40 kg or more. The added weight primarily comes from the battery (5–9 kg), the motor (3–5 kg), and a reinforced frame built to support these components. Average E-Bike Weights Explained
E-bike weight varies widely but typically falls between 40 and 80 pounds. Lightweight models are under 45 lbs, while cargo or mountain e-bikes can exceed 80 lbs. Factors contributing to weight include motor type (mid-drive vs. hub), battery capacity, frame material (carbon is lightest), suspension, brakes, and other components.
Type | Weight Range | Notes |
---|---|---|
Lightweight E-Bikes | Under 45 lbs | Designed for portability and easy urban commuting. |
Commuter / Hybrid E-Bikes | 45–65 lbs | Balance of features, comfort, and manageable weight for daily use. |
Electric Mountain Bikes (E-MTBs) | 50–75 lbs | Robust components for off-road riding and trail durability. |
Cargo / Heavy-Duty E-Bikes | 45–120+ lbs | Reinforced frames for high load capacity and utility use. |
Battery and Motor Weight: How Much They Add
Battery and motor are the heaviest e-bike components. Batteries typically weigh 6–12 lbs, while motors add 4–12 lbs. Higher-powered motors (e.g., 750W) and larger batteries for extended range increase overall weight.
Component | Weight Range | Factors |
---|---|---|
Battery | 4–20 lbs | Energy capacity (Wh) directly influences weight; higher-capacity batteries for longer range are heavier. Different chemistries and sizes affect overall weight. |
Motor | 4–11 lbs | More powerful motors are heavier due to larger components. Placement (hub vs mid-drive) affects distribution but not individual weight. |
Other Components | Varies | Controller, display, and cables contribute less significantly but still add to total weight. |

Why E-Bike Weight Matters for Comfort, Range, and Safety
Weight affects ride comfort, battery range, and safety. Heavier bikes demand more motor power, drain the battery faster, require longer stopping distances, and can increase fatigue. Knowing the weight limit ensures safe operation and prevents component damage.
Comfort
- Ride Quality & Fatigue: Lighter bikes are nimble; heavier bikes offer stability but require more effort.
- Handling: Urban riders benefit from lighter, more maneuverable e-bikes.
- Storage: Weight affects ease of lifting, carrying, or storing the bike.
Range
- Battery Consumption: Heavier bikes require more power to maintain speed and climb hills.
- Faster Drain: Increased effort reduces single-charge range.
- Tire Pressure: Higher pressure reduces rolling resistance and improves efficiency.
Safety
- Braking: Extra weight requires stronger brakes and longer stopping distances.
- Component Stress: Overloading can cause frame, wheel, or motor failure.
- Motor & Battery Life: Heavier loads may shorten lifespan due to overheating or overuse.
- Stability: Correct weight distribution ensures better control and reduces accident risk.
